Employee absence is a significant cost to 90% of businesses, according to research from the CIPD. The latest employee absence survey reveals that on average sickness absence costs employers £666 per employee every year and employee absence costs employers 8 working days for every member of staff per year; this represents 3.5% of working time.

Programme Overview:
Absenteeism can seriously diminish operational efficiency, by increasing cost, lowering morale and adversely affecting customer perception. This one day programme provides delegates with the knowledge to effectively reduce absence levels and risk within their organisations.
The programme is our most popular programme and has been proven to deliver quantifiable bottom line improvements to clients.
By the end of the programme delegates will:
-
Understand the extent and impact of absence within their company
-
Gain full familiarity with the company procedures and awareness of relevant legislation, e.g. DDA
-
Understand that absence can be legitimate and illegitimate and learn strategies for combating both
-
Be confident in conducting RTW interviews, monitoring interviews and welfare visits which can help accelerate a successful return to work
